SQL의 백분율 기호(%)는 임의 개수의 문자와 일치하는 와일드카드 문자입니다. LIKE 절: 데이터를 패턴과 비교하고 임의 개수의 문자와 일치함을 나타낼 수 있습니다. WHERE 절: 데이터 행을 필터링하고 조건에 맞는 행을 선택합니다. 문자 수에 관계없이 일치할 수 있습니다. 다른 용도로는 준비된 문의 주석 줄과 자리 표시자가 있습니다.
SQL의 백분율 기호(%)
SQL에서 백분율 기호(%)는 임의 개수의 문자와 일치하는 데 사용되는 와일드카드 문자입니다. LIKE 및 SELECT의 WHERE 절에서 사용할 수 있습니다.
LIKE 절
LIKE 절은 테이블의 데이터를 주어진 스키마와 비교하는 데 사용됩니다. 백분율 기호는 패턴에 사용되어 임의 개수의 문자 일치를 나타낼 수 있습니다. 예:
<code>SELECT * FROM table_name WHERE name LIKE '%smith%';</code>
위 쿼리는 위치에 관계없이 이름 열에 "smith" 문자열이 포함된 모든 데이터 행을 반환합니다.
WHERE 절
WHERE 절은 테이블의 데이터 행을 필터링하고 지정된 조건을 충족하는 행만 선택하는 데 사용됩니다. 백분율 기호를 WHERE 절에서 사용하여 원하는 수의 문자와 일치시킬 수 있습니다. 예:
<code>SELECT * FROM table_name WHERE address LIKE '%street%';</code>
위 쿼리는 위치나 주변 문자에 관계없이 주소 열에 "street" 문자열을 포함하는 모든 데이터 행을 반환합니다.
기타 용도
LIKE 및 WHERE 절 외에도 백분율 기호는 다음과 같은 다른 SQL 컨텍스트에서도 사용할 수 있습니다.
위 내용은 SQL에서 백분율 기호는 무엇을 의미합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!